Python 学习路线指南

Python 是一门广泛应用于 Web 开发、数据分析、人工智能等多个领域的编程语言。对于初学者来说,构建一个清晰的学习路线是非常重要的。下面是一份详细的 Python 学习路线指南,帮助你从零开始,逐步进阶到高级水平。

1. 基础阶段

  • Python 安装与环境配置
    在开始学习之前,首先需要安装 Python 并设置开发环境。推荐使用 Anaconda 或者 PyCharm 这样的集成开发环境(IDE)来简化流程。

  • 基础语法学习
    掌握变量、数据类型(如字符串、列表等)、条件语句(if...else)、循环结构(for/while)等基本概念。可以通过官方文档或者在线教程开始入门。

  • 练习编写简单程序
    通过练习来加深理解,例如编写计算器、猜数字游戏等小项目。

2. 中级阶段

  • 面向对象编程
    学习类与对象的概念,了解继承、封装和多态性,并能够应用它们来设计程序结构。

  • 常用库的使用
    熟悉 NumPy、Pandas、Matplotlib 等库的基本用法,这对于处理数据、绘制图表等工作非常有用。

  • Web 开发基础
    学习 Flask 或 Django 框架,了解如何构建 RESTful API 和简单的 Web 应用。

3. 高级阶段

  • 深入学习框架
    深入研究 Flask 或 Django 的内部机制,掌握更复杂的 Web 开发技巧。

  • 机器学习与深度学习
    学习 Scikit-Learn、TensorFlow 等工具,探索如何利用 Python 进行数据挖掘、图像识别等领域的工作。

  • 实战项目经验积累
    参与实际项目,比如参与开源项目贡献代码,或为自己的兴趣爱好开发应用程序。

4. 持续进阶

  • 算法与数据结构
    不断提高自己的算法能力,掌握各种数据结构的特点及应用场景。

  • 软技能提升
    包括团队协作、沟通表达等方面的能力也非常重要,这些对于成为一名优秀程序员同样不可或缺。

总之,学习 Python 并没有固定不变的道路,每个人都可以根据自己的兴趣点和发展方向来调整学习计划。希望以上建议能够对你有所帮助!

© 版权声明

相关文章